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60296695520 553798 62859873 6180351434 04329613391
63538355640 689959
63538355640 689959
5819040 52687 5563
All about undefined
Interested in learning more?
63538355640 689959
5819040 52687 5563
See more
22 659237 83910478
1567 277 69429734
See more
0194455399 62860983466
2407539 57 8851655005 38795415424
See more